Site Name HistoryThe site is named after its address.Historical NotesBuilt by its owner, Isaac Cutler, in 1856, the wooden house was constructed as a modern two-story, 14 room dwelling house. Cutler was a prominent builder and politically active Cantabrigian.

Harvard University purchased the structure in 1929. The property was used for faculty housing.
